DULUTH, MN (AP) - A teenager who was pulled from Lake Superior off the Duluth shore has died.
The St. Louis County sheriff's office says 13-year-old Jeffrey Watson Junior died about 3:45 p.m. Tuesday at a Twin Cities hospital.
Watson was swimming with a friend Monday near an old concrete structure just off Duluth's Lakewalk trail when he went under and didn't surface. He was under water for about 30 minutes. Searchers used a remotely operated vehicle with a camera to help locate the boy.
Watson's father told the Duluth News Tribune that the teen probably would be taken off of life support because he never regained consciousness and had no chance for survival.
